How to Pick Hitch Height Setting for B and W Companion Fifth Wheel Hitch
Updated 03/08/2018 | Published 03/07/2018 >
Question:
What initial height setting would you recommend for a 2018 Ford F 350 2x4 SRW BandW BWRVK3500-5W 5th wheel hitch? Thank you
asked by: Dennis T
Expert Reply:
You will want the hitch to be set at the height that 1) allows the trailer to be level, and 2) allows you a minimum of 6 inches between the bottom of the trailer loft and the top of the bed rails. The fifth wheel hitches offer several inches of up and down adjustment to help accomplish this. Many pin boxes are also height adjustable.
To do this you will want to measure from the top of your truck bed floor to the ground and then measure from the plate of the pin box on the trailer down to the ground when the trailer is level on level ground. The difference between these two measurements is the correct hitch height you would need.
The B and W Companion hitch # BWRVK3500 is height adjustable at 16-1/4 inches to 18-1/4 inches in height so you'd need to pick the best height setting for it.
